In this performance comparison, the Samsung Galaxy F56 with its Exynos 1480 (4nm) performs better than the vivo Y400 Pro with the Mediatek Dimensity 7300 (4nm), thanks to superior chipset efficiency.
Samsung Galaxy F56 offers 6 years of OS updates, while vivo Y400 Pro does not have confirmed OS update information. Samsung Galaxy F56 receives 6 years of security updates, while vivo Y400 Pro does not have confirmed security update information.
Both Samsung Galaxy F56 and vivo Y400 Pro feature AMOLED displays, offering vibrant colors and deeper blacks. Both smartphones offer the same 120 Hz refresh rate. vivo Y400 Pro also boasts a brighter screen with 4500 nits of peak brightness, enhancing outdoor visibility. Both phones have the same screen resolution.
vivo Y400 Pro features a larger 5500 mAh battery, potentially delivering better battery life. vivo Y400 Pro also supports faster wired charging at 90W, compared to 45W on Samsung Galaxy F56.
vivo Y400 Pro includes an IP65 rating, while Samsung Galaxy F56 lacks an official IP rating.
